Periodically Arc sound drops-out every 10 seconds

  • 17 June 2020
  • 2 replies
  • 486 views

Hi all,

 

I have a surround setup with an Arc connected to a Samsung Q900RA (2018) through HDMI (channel 3: ARC), two Play Ones as rear speakers and one Sub (2nd gen). The Sub is connected to our network by Ethernet cable and is located no more than 5 meters away from all of the devices in this setup. I also have a couple of other Play Ones and one Play:5 scattered throughout the house. 

 

Previously I had a Playbar connected through optical. I’ve had the Arc since release and had no problems up until a few days ago. Occasionally the sound (Internal TV apps as well as external devices) starts to drop-out for 1 second, every 10-15 seconds. Reconnecting power seems to help for a while but the problem reappears at least once a day. 
 

Other devices I have connected are a PS4 and a Nvidia Shield TV. As I purchased the Shield TV a few days ago I figured it must have been some CEC (aant er) interference, but the problem does not go away if I disconnect the Shield TV entirely. I’ve also tried disconnecting the PS4 to no avail. I cannot disable CEC as the Arc does not seem to work at all without CEC turned on. 
 

I have been using a longer cable than the one provided by Sonos as my One Connect Box with al of the HDMI connections is located a bit too far from the TV. Using the Sonos cable did not work either. 
 

At this point I’m not sure whether the culprit is the Arc or the Q900RA. Any help would be appreciated.
